### Honoring Saints & Heavenly Patrons

For many, particular saints hold special significance. Having their image and a relevant prayer on a printable holy card allows for deeper connection and veneration.

  • St. Michael the Archangel Prayer: "Saint Michael the Archangel, defend us in battle..."
  • St. Jude Thaddeus Novena Prayer: For desperate cases and lost causes.
  • St. Francis of Assisi Prayer for Peace: "Lord, make me an instrument of Your peace..."
  • Our Lady of Guadalupe Image: With the prayer "O Holy Mother of Guadalupe, be our strength and our guide."
  • St. Thérèse of Lisieux (The Little Flower): With her quote, "My mission—to make God loved—will begin after my death."
  • St. Peregrine Laziosi Prayer: Patron saint of cancer patients. When a family member was diagnosed, I printed dozens of these for friends and family to pray with.
  • St. Anthony of Padua: For finding lost articles.
  • St. Dymphna: Patron saint of those with mental and emotional disorders.
  • St. Rita of Cascia: Patron saint of impossible causes.
  • Your Personal Patron Saint: A card dedicated to your confirmation saint or a saint you feel a special connection to.

### Tips for Personalizing Your Printable Holy Cards

Making your printable holy cards truly yours, or special for someone else, is easier than you think. Here’s how to elevate them from a simple printout to a cherished keepsake:

  • Choose the Right Paper: This is crucial! For a substantial feel, use cardstock (65-110 lb) rather than standard printer paper. For a glossy finish, use photo paper. For a softer, more traditional feel, a matte cardstock works beautifully. I find using cardstock with a slight texture truly elevates the feel of a printed holy card. It just adds that extra touch of reverence.
  • Add Personal Touches: Many templates allow you to insert names, dates, or a short, heartfelt message. Consider adding the recipient's name for gifts, or the date of a sacrament for keepsake cards.
  • Laminating for Durability: For cards that will be handled frequently (like bookmarks or wallet cards), consider laminating them. It protects against wear and tear and moisture.
  • Experiment with Edges: A craft punch can round the corners for a softer look. For a vintage feel, carefully distress the edges with a bit of ink or by gently tearing them.
  • Consider Scale: Print different sizes! A small wallet-sized card, a standard 2.5x4 inch size, or even a larger 5x7 for a framed print.
  • Use High-Quality Images: Always ensure the image resolution is high enough to avoid pixelation, especially when enlarging.

### Common Pitfalls: What to AVOID When Printing Holy Cards

While creating your own printable holy cards is wonderfully rewarding, there are a few common traps to steer clear of to ensure your efforts yield beautiful, respectful results. Don’t be like me and print a batch of fuzzy cards for a church event – it's a small detail, but it makes a difference!

  • Low Resolution Images: Using images that are too small or low-resolution will result in blurry, pixelated prints. Always check the image quality before printing. Aim for at least 300 DPI (dots per inch) for good print clarity.
  • Wrong Paper Choice: Printing on flimsy copier paper can make your holy cards feel cheap and disrespectful. Invest in decent cardstock or photo paper.
  • Ignoring Copyright: Always ensure you have the right to print the images. Many websites offer public domain holy cards or free-to-use templates. If you're unsure, look for explicit permissions.
  • Over-Personalization: While personalization is great, don't overload the card with too much text or too many conflicting design elements. Keep it clean and focused to maintain its spiritual purpose.
  • Generic Clichés: While traditional prayers are wonderful, if you're adding a personal message, try to make it heartfelt and specific rather than generic.
  • Forgetting to Proofread: Especially if you're adding custom text, double-check for any typos or grammatical errors. A mistake on a sacred card can be distracting.
  • Printing Colors Differently: What you see on screen isn't always what you get. Do a small test print first to check colors and make any necessary adjustments to your printer settings.
